I work in higher ed, so I follow the the Chronicle and IHE closely, and a lot of colleges like Burlington are circling the drain now. They're too expensive to run, church schools now get less money from their denominations than before, students are now more concerned about cost and debt and want more "practical" degrees, etc.
Some of those troubled colleges look at the numbers, decide that the jig is up, and announce that they are closing and will help place their students in nearby colleges. Others roll the dice on things like new facilities. Burlington chose the latter and came up snake eyes. If the gamble had worked, they would be a success story and a model for other struggling colleges.
